How Will You Make an Impact:You will ensure flawless operations through preventive maintenance rapid troubleshooting and continuous improvement directly supporting product quality and on-time delivery. Your expertise will keep critical equipment performing to specification in a cGMP environment.

A Day in the Life:

  • Perform all actions related to the companys preventive maintenance program.
  • Intervene in production issues involving mechanical pneumatic and electrical maintenance.
  • Perform tooling changes machine setups and make in-process adjustments.
  • Rebuild calibrate and configure sealing components and controls.
  • Document clear and detailed information on machine downtime repairs and critical process controls.
  • Assist with machine start-up and shutdown.
  • Engage in continuous improvement projects.
  • Participate in equipment installation.
  • Test equipment to ensure efficiency and performance needs are met.
  • Maintain repair and rebuild various production machines and equipment.
  • Follow all safety and cGMP requirements.

Education: High school diploma or GED required.

Experience: Minimum of 2 years of work experience in a manufacturing maintenance

Experience working in a clean room environment.

Experience Testing complex electromechanical systems.

Knowledge Skills Abilities:

  • Technical competence:Strong mechanical electrical and pneumatic skills; ability to diagnose and repair equipment using industrial process controls and pneumatics including PLCs reed switches valves relays temperature controllers and solenoids.
  • Safety & compliance:Understanding and performing LOTO procedures; adherence to cGMP and complex procedures with high attention to detail and product quality.
  • Problem solving & communication:Strong analytical and troubleshooting abilities; effective verbal and written communication; ability to work collaboratively in a team environment.

Physical Requirements / Work EnvironmentFast-paced controlled cleanroom; 8-hour shifts with overtime as needed. Gowning required (gloves hair/beard net face cover safety glasses; no makeup/jewelry). Use PPE and follow chemical hygiene and safety protocols. Stand and move throughout shift with reaching bending stooping grasping; forceful gripping pushing and pulling; occasionally lift up to 50 pounds unassisted.
